We need your horses!
We need to register as many eligible horses as QUICKLY as possible in our bid to become
recognised by the World Breeding Federation for Sport Horses.
.
.
If we are going to count performances in the current season for our top horses, we need to have this
application in early in 2009. That is a big task involving outlining rules, regulations, breeding programmes,
history of breeding, samples of all forms, certificates and actual data.
.
Dr Chris Rogers from Massey University is beginning this documentation process in conjunction with
Anne Vallance, Registrar. The database is being revamped, we are opening information to the industry
through our website and now we need your support by getting your horses on the register so that we can
prove NZ is serious about the sport horse industry.
.
One of the questions we have to address in our application is the number of foals registered each year
over the last 5 years. As the NZ Sport Horse Register has basically been out of circulation … that figure
is embarassing! So, it is really important that we gather in as many registrations for horses born between
2002 and this year as possible!
